Blue-Green Algae blooms have formed on the shorelines of Cross Lake.
To protect yourself and your pets, avoid contact with blue-green algae blooms; do not swim or wade in water where blue-green algae is visible; do not drink or cook with water from the lake.
If contact occurs, wash with clean water as soon as possible.
Persons experiencing illness after having contact with lake water are advised to call Health Link at 811.

Blue-green algae bloom advisories are issued and rescinded by Alberta Health Services. Typically, advisories are lifted in late autumn, when water temperatures are so cool that blue green algae growth is no longer supported.
